Output e84bec3ff8a0d14aab0a22bee2e0782dfca208a3cd9edf6dfb98a02a9bdedefe:0

value
996331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17c6df882d708dff95237440a94e57b3c2ee8e92 OP_EQUAL
address
33rjhuWFnvuRoQ4FJb1vszQesGAuBzLzX5
transaction
e84bec3ff8a0d14aab0a22bee2e0782dfca208a3cd9edf6dfb98a02a9bdedefe
confirmations
365228
spent
true